'Declaration Public Shared ReadOnly MoveShapeLeft As Object
'Usage Dim value As Object value = SpreadActions.MoveShapeLeft
public static readonly object MoveShapeLeft
'Declaration Public Shared ReadOnly MoveShapeLeft As Object
'Usage Dim value As Object value = SpreadActions.MoveShapeLeft
public static readonly object MoveShapeLeft
FarPoint.Win.Spread.InputMap im; im = fpSpread1.GetRootWorkbook.GetInputMapWhenShapeHasFocus(); FarPoint.Win.Spread.Keystroke k = new FarPoint.Win.Spread.Keystroke(Keys.Left, Keys.None); im.Put(k, FarPoint.Win.Spread.SpreadActions.MoveShapeLeft); fpSpread1.GetRootWorkbook.SetInputMapWhenShapeHasFocus(im); FarPoint.Win.Spread.DrawingSpace.ArrowShape arrow = new FarPoint.Win.Spread.DrawingSpace.ArrowShape(); arrow.Parent = fpSpread1; arrow.SetBounds(10, 10, 30, 30); fpSpread1.ActiveSheet.AddShape(arrow);
Dim im As FarPoint.Win.Spread.InputMap im = FpSpread1.GetRootWorkbook.GetInputMapWhenShapeHasFocus() Dim k As New FarPoint.Win.Spread.Keystroke(Keys.Left, Keys.None) im.Put(k, FarPoint.Win.Spread.SpreadActions.MoveShapeLeft) FpSpread1.GetRootWorkbook.SetInputMapWhenShapeHasFocus(im) Dim arrow As New FarPoint.Win.Spread.DrawingSpace.ArrowShape arrow.Parent = FpSpread1 arrow.SetBounds(10, 10, 30, 30) FpSpread1.ActiveSheet.AddShape(arrow)
This action, when a shape has focus, deletes that shape.
The default key combination assigned to this action, when the shape has focus, is the Delete key.
You can use this action along with a custom key combination by defining your own input or action map. For more information about maps, see Managing Keyboard Interactions.